Definition of squander

  • to waste money, time, or opportunity

Usage examples of squander

He squandered his inheritance on luxury cars instead of saving or investing it.

Don’t squander the chance to ask questions while the expert is here.

The team squandered a two-goal lead by playing carelessly in the final minutes.
